Docker實踐:基於python:3.7.1-stretch制作python鏡像


搭建一個簡單的Python環境

獲取鏡像

docker hub獲取最新的python鏡像,例如我這次准備用的是3.7.1-stretch

接着新建Dockerfile文件,意思是從這個基礎鏡像進行搭建,這個文件是用來構建一個鏡像

FROM python:3.7.1-stretch 

獲取插件

本次搭建python環境需要一些python的包,則需要增加一些pip install語句即可

FROM python:3.7.1-stretch

# 添加python依賴包
RUN pip install pymysql requests redis ConfigParser

生成鏡像

使用docker命令,在電腦中生成鏡像

docker build -t woodyxiong:cm-test-python . 

查看鏡像

docker images

進入鏡像

docker run -it woodyxiong:cm-test-python bash

Docker常用命令

常用的命令

docker命令

docker images #查看所有鏡像
docker rmi 164f833d5cc2 #刪除鏡像
docker cp 164f833d5cc2:/etc/hosts ./ #復制docker中的文件到宿主機
docker cp ./hosts 164f833d5cc2:/etc/ #復制宿主機的文件到docker中 


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2026 CODEPRJ.COM